About The Position

The Vice President of Fields and Grounds is a senior executive responsible for the strategic planning, management, and maintenance of all outdoor NFL fields, facilities grounds and landscaped areas for the Baltimore Ravens, including the Under Armour Performance Center and the field at M&T Bank Stadium. The VP of Fields and Grounds oversees and contributes to the day-to-day operations while developing and implementing long-term strategies to ensure safety, efficiency, and aesthetic excellence.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and implement long-term plans for all NFL fields (4 outdoor grass fields and 1 indoor synthetic field), landscaping, and other open spaces.
  • Create and manage annual and long-term budgets for all facilities and grounds operations, including capital expenditures for resodding, major projects, equipment, and resources.
  • Supervise, mentor, and evaluate a team of directors, managers and staff involved in field(s) maintenance, groundskeeping, painting, game and practice preparation.
  • Direct the maintenance of all natural and synthetic turf fields, landscaped areas, irrigation systems, and recreational facilities.
  • Ensure all facilities and grounds adhere to NFL regulations as well as local, state, and federal regulations regarding health, safety, and environmental standards.
  • Oversee relationships and contracts with outside vendors and contractors for services and supplies.
  • Work with other departments such as coaches, operations, and event management, to coordinate schedules, logistics, and resources.
  • Develop and implement emergency preparedness and disaster recovery plans for all outdoor facilities.
